(b) Narrow corridor which links West Bengal with North East
- Chicken's Neck refers to the narrow land corridor in India that connects the state of West Bengal with the northeastern states.
- It is a geographical feature located in the northern part of West Bengal, known as the Siliguri Corridor.
- This narrow passage is about 22 kilometers wide and is crucial for connectivity between the northeastern states and the rest of India.
- The corridor plays a strategic role in transportation, trade, and security in the region.
- It is also sometimes referred to as the "Chicken's Neck" because of its resemblance to a chicken's neck in shape.
